Abstract

Section 1 defines the application sphere of the Act and gives a definition of "epizootic disease". Occurrence of the disease shall be immediately reported in accordance with section 2. Suspected cases of the disease shall be investigated by veterinarians (sect. 3). The veterinarian may declare premises suspected to be infected to be restricted area under section 4. Subsequently Upon ascertaining of infections a government agency may release an infection declaration (sect. 5), and take prescribed measures to isolate the area. Section 7 outlines powers of the State Agricultural Agency for purposes of fighting diseases. Supervisory powers are assigned to the Agency and county authorities (sect. 9). Remaining provisions concern compensation of damages, appeal against decisions and offences. (14 sections)
